I am using desktop wallet.A desktop wallet offers a number of advantages over an online wallet. While online wallets are easily accessed from anywhere in the world, they are also more vulnerable to potential hacking. Desktop wallets, on the other hand, are accessed only via your private computer, with personal security keys stored just on that machine.

Desktop wallets for smaller/moving balances, hardware wallet for long-term stash. I stay away from mobile wallets (except for small and transitive amounts) and multi-wallets (single point of failure). Desktop wallets are in a secured dedicated virtual machine.
